IPHONE5-IDOL WORSHIP
As swift as we are to run out and get the newest, the best, the badest, we are slow to fill up the house of God considering the many matters or issues of the heart that we face everyday but instead of hurrying to God, we chase after stuff. We as Christians must do better. We truly must seek our attention, turn back to our first love and trust him to provide us with everything that we need. As a matter of fact, we will go broke for the newest technology but won't go broke for God in terms of giving more financially, time, and talents FOR GREATER WORKS. We want that which perishes, we choose not the things above but often times those things below that can't even compare. Lord, I pray that we do better realizing that instead of choosing the tree that you forbade us to eat from we will be MORE satisfied with YOU in our lives! THE ONE WHO OWNS AND CREATOR OVER EVERY THING!
